Output 42a3c75814663392ce75f035dfd83754bc3c681d293cfb017ab80c42a0df5a2e:41

value
1068600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18abd45bcb4f415bb7daad928a409a0facb0ab9a OP_EQUAL
address
33wTz59uks62KV3wotehioc3PBqahvLL5b
transaction
42a3c75814663392ce75f035dfd83754bc3c681d293cfb017ab80c42a0df5a2e
spent
true